A random sample of 250 students at a university finds that these students take a mean of 15.6 credit hours per quarter with a standard deviation of 2.2 credit hours. Estimate the mean credit hours taken by a student each quarter using a 98% confidence interval. Round to the nearest thousandth. A) 15.6±.32415.6 \pm .324
B) 15.6±.21915.6 \pm .219
C) 15.6±.02115.6 \pm .021
D) 15.6±.01415.6 \pm .014

Multipolar Neuron

A multipolar neuron is a type of neuron that has one axon and multiple dendrites, allowing it to receive and integrate a large number of inputs from other neurons.

Glia Cells

Cells in both the central and peripheral nervous systems that are not neurons, but provide support, protection, and nutrition to the neuronal cells.

Subcutaneous Adipose Tissue

This is the layer of fat that is located just beneath the skin, serving as insulation and an energy reserve for the body.

Skin Wound

A disruption of the normal structure and function of the skin and underlying soft tissue, typically resulting from physical damage.
